Edit 2: I may have snagged something worth a look @; from the citations of course haha Integrated Contextual Knowledge Graph
Generator (ICKG)

ICKG (Integrated Contextual Knowledge Graph Generator) 2.0 is a knowledge graph construction (KGC) task-specific instruction-following language model fine-tuned from LMSYS's Vicuna-7B, which itself is derived from Meta's LLaMA 2.0 LLM.
